nanomite Posted February 18, 2010 Share Posted February 18, 2010 Hi, I bought a Broadcom card off Ebay as well, plugged it in expecting it to work. No luck; however if you tape up pin 20 (the radio on/off pin I believe) you can then use airport to turn it on/off. Pin 20 is the second pin on the large connector on the back.
